My bindings need to work. Equipment failure is not an option riding over exposure or when you are spending days on end the the backcountry. I test my bindings in Jackson Hole. The 4100 ft of fall line that often end in a couple mile single track reverse are hell on your feet. Many times I have thought I had good boots and bindings only to realize at the 10 minute run that my high backs are too stiff and bruise my legs or that the ankle strap isn't cuts into my foot. It is taken me years to get the right combination of flex and power but these bindings are dialed. They are simple and reliable. Often times I put 200 days on a set of bindings before the product guys demand I ride the new graphics. I have a set on my split board I have had for 5 years and I have never had to replace anything.
